jmx

    0

    1答えて

    私はJMXを初めて使用しています。私は、MBEANのMBEANサーバーへの書き込みをローカルで聞いたことがあります。そして、私はMBEANサーバーがすべてのメトリックをどこに保管しているのだろうと思いますか? MBEANサーバーがクラッシュするとどうなりますか?すべてのメトリックが失われますか?

    1

    1答えて

    私は以下のような既存のJavaクラスを持っています。このクラスの各メソッドのメソッド呼び出しの数をJMXを使って監視したいと思います。どうすればいいのですか?私はgoogleを試みたが、全体がどのように接続されているかについての大きな図を見ることはできない。私はいくつかのコード例に Public class RPCServer { public void storeSchema() {

    2

    1答えて

    リモートJVMを監視するJMXクライアントを実装しようとしています。メインメソッドからmbeanserver接続を取得し、メモリー使用量を検索するスレッドに渡します。問題は私がこれを行うときに「クライアントが閉じられた」というエラーが出ることです。しかし、スレッドなしでプログラムを実行すると、完全に機能します。 public class ESBMonitor { private stat

    0

    1答えて

    私は、カウンタまたはゲージに簡単に収まらないメトリックを持っています(公開したい特定のキャッシュのサイズです)。 だから私はPublicMetricsを実装するために、既存のクラスを修正しました。その後、 @Component public class MyMetric implements PublicMetrics とメトリックを公開: @Override public Collect

    8

    2答えて

    そのサーバサイドのJavaアプリケーションを監視することができると行動が取られて、私は特定の条件下で(例えば、警告が発せられたと記録され、飛行記録が保存された)、オラクルのJavaミッションコントロールを調査するよう依頼されました。条件とアクションを指定するJava Mission Controlのトリガー・システムは、私たちのニーズを満たしますが、GUIアプリケーション(「Oracle Java

    3

    1答えて

    私はjettyコンテナ内でアプリケーションを実行しています。私はjettyコンテナの下でJMXプロセスを初期化しました。これらのすべてのプロセスはドッカーコンテナの下で実行されています。 JCONSOLEを使用してJMXホスト:ポートに接続するときにリモート接続しようとすると接続できません。 私の物理ホストマシン:matrix01lx(ドッカコンテナが実行されている場所です) マイドッキングウィン

    1

    1答えて

    https://github.com/frohoff/ysoserial 危険なJavaオブジェクトの逆シリアル化を利用するペイロードを生成する概念実証ツールです。 JMXでも動作します。 JMXを安全にする方法はありますか? 私はhttps://tersesystems.com/2015/11/08/closing-the-open-door-of-java-object-serializati

    0

    1答えて

    私は、ActiveCount、AvailableCount、MaxUsedCountなどの接続プールの使用状況を監視する必要があるプロジェクトに取り組んでいます。私は何かを見つけるのに苦労しています。私は、接続プールがMBeanを掘り下げ、基になる利用可能なJMXサーバーとバインドすることを知っています。このMBeanは、接続プールに関するすべての情報を保持します。このMBeanにアクセスして、そ

    0

    1答えて

    多くのプラットフォームで使用されているオープンソースライブラリを開発しています。私たちは、特定のオプション機能を有効にするために、クラスManagementFactoryとInitialContextを使用しているため java.lang.NoClassDefFoundError: java.lang.management.ManagementFactory is a restricted cl

    0

    1答えて

    私は、DBへの結果をダンプ鉱山のTomcat毎分とGroovyコードを持っている:私は、今日は時間をかけて出力を監視し while(true){ def values = [] // some code omitted //java.lang:type=GarbageCollector PS Scavenge, PS MarkSweep def markSweep = new Groovy